    Abstract: A speed of movement of a moving object, e.g., a tennis ball, which moves a predetermined distance is determined by measuring a time interval between a first detection of a vibration wave produced in the ball when it is hit by the tennis player's racket and a second detection of anouther vibration wave produced when the ball collides with the court surface. A vibration sensor for performing the first detection, and a microcomputer for computing the movement speed of the ball, and a liquid crystal display for displaying the movement speed are accommodated in a case which is mounted on the tennis racket. A sound collecting micrphone which performs the second detection is attached to the lower edge of the net near a ball landing position on the court, and the detection signal is transmitted over a radiowave to a receiver accommodated in the case.

    Abstract: A pull string mechanism for a pull string type sound reproducing device utilizes a string supporting member which is resiliently movable only in an upward and downward direction. The string supporting member is disposed adjacent a pull out hole, such that the path of the pull string from the pull out hole, via the string supporting means and a bobbin for taking up and paying off the pull-string can follow a crank shaped path with the angle of turning being not larger than a right angle.

    Abstract: Disclosed is an internal prosthesis for use with a prosthesis attachable externally to a residual limb having a bone with a free end thereof. The internal prosthesis comprises bone end pressure distributing means disposed completely within the residual limb and open-bottomed bone end containing means attached to the bone end pressure distributing means. In separate embodiments, the bone end pressure distributing means comprises a tubular, mesh sock/sleeve with a central aperture. The open-bottomed end containing means comprises a mesh bone sock/sleeve which surrounds the central aperture and extends up the bone disposed around the aperture and also provided with a reinforced portion. Alternatively, the bone end pressure distributing means comprises a radially extending plate with an central aperture around which is disposed an upwardly extending boss. The bone end containing means comprises an open-ended bone cap which is formed of two sections.

    Abstract: A tankwasher which may be mounted permanently in a tank that requires frequent cleaning comprises a tube 1 connected to a source of cleaning liquid supply, a shaft 5 non-rotatably mounted in the outlet end of the tube 1 and having an enlarged head at the end thereof which protrudes from the tube 1, a liquid guide 3 surrounding said shaft 5 internally of the tube 1 and formed with helical grooves on its external surface, and a shaped liquid distribution disc 4 rotatably mounted around the shaft 5 between the head of the shaft 5 and the neighboring end of the liquid guide 3. An R-shaped resilient clip 2 constitutes the only connection of the shaft 5 to the tube 1 and, upon its removal, the shaft 5, the liquid guide 3 and the disc 4 can all be freely removed from the tube 1 and from each other for cleaning or other purposes.

    Abstract: A highly flame retardant and substantially non-combustible polyisocyanurate foam having low friability and no bursting characteristics and method for preparing the same. The method includes the step of reacting an isocyanate having an average isocyanate equivalent weight between about 135 and 145 with a polyether polyol having a hydroxyl number between about 300 and about 600 and a hydroxyl functionality of at least 3. The compounds are combined in amounts to provide NCO/OH equivalent ratio between about 10 and about 50 and are reacted in the presence of a chlorofluorocarbon blowing agent and a catalyst having the general formula: ##STR1## wherein R is a hydrocarbon having between about 1 and about 2 carbon atoms, R' is an alcohol radical having between about 2 and about 3 carbon atoms, and R" is selected from the group consisting of hydrogen and an alkane group having between 1 and 8 carbon atoms.

    Abstract: Low-foaming antimicrobial concentrate and "use" composition comprising (a) an antimicrobial agent selected from the group consisting of monocarboxylic acids, dicarboxylic acids and mixtures thereof, (b) an alkyl N,N-dimethyl amine oxide solubilizer-coupling agent having between about 8 and about 10 carbon atoms in the alkyl portion, (c) an acid capable of yielding a pH less than or equal to about 5.0 upon dilution of the concentrate to a use solution, and (d) water. This composition provides effective storage stability and low-foaming sanitization when used in "in-place" processing lines such as dairies, breweries and other food processing facilities.

    Abstract: An electrical generator drive which comprises a power source able to transmit power at a rotational speed which may fluctuate substantially in service, an electrical generator which requires a rotational input of power at a substantially constant speed, and a controllable drive transmission of high rotational inertia coupling together the power source and the electrical generator. The drive transmission comprises an epicyclic gear having an input member driven by the power source, an output member coupled with the electrical generator, and a reaction member, a monitoring device responsive to fluctuations from a predetermined value in the rotational speed of the output member, and a control device including a hydraulic pump/motor unit coupled with the reaction member and controllable by the monitoring device in order to vary the relative rotation between the reaction member and the other members of the epicyclic gear so as to maintain a substantially constant predetermined speed of the output member.

    Abstract: A water soluble lubricant concentrate adapted to be admixed with water and a lubricant composition made therefrom which exhibit enhanced levels of lubricity and hard water stability and facilitate the transportation of containers on a conveyor. The concentrate and composition include:(a) an anionic surfactant selected from the group consisting of alpha olefin sulfonates, sulfonates of ethoxylated alcohols, alkyl aryl sulfonates, napthalene sulfonates and mixtures thereof;(b) a carrier for the anionic surfactant; and(c) a water soluble salt of aluminum selected from the group consisting of aluminum sulfate, aluminum nitrate, aluminum chloride, polyhydrates of potassium aluminum sulfate/aluminum sulfate complexes and mixtures thereof.

    Abstract: A method of converting particles liberated in chemical or physical processes, such as fly ash, metal processing sludge particles obtained in the preparation of metals or metal compound, or particles of electroplating sludge, are made harmless by preheating these particles to at least 600.degree. C. and then mixing same with a molten slag material, whereafter the mixture is solidified and broken.Preferably, the particles are preheating to their softening point or are molten.Noxious products, such as metals, being present in said particles cannot be leached out from the broken solidifed composition.

    Abstract: A synthetic plastics or other flexible but substantially inextensible tiling matrix 1 is provided defining an apertured portion 2 formed with openings 3, half-sized openings 5, and quarter-sized openings 4, one surface of the matrix portion 2 being provided with cruciform and rectilinear projections 9 between which tiles can be installed. The matrix 1 is secured to a wall or other surface that is to be tiled by use of an adhesive and the tiles are secured to that wall or other surface and to the matrix portion 2 by a conventional tiling adhesive following which grouting is installed between the regularly spaced apart tiles in a conventional manner. The projections 9 have a projecting extent that is less than the thickness of the tiles so that they will be concealed after grouting has been completed. Edges of each matrix portion 2 are provided with interlocking projections 6 and recesses 7 so that one matrix portion 2 can quickly and accurately be positioned in line relative to others.

    Abstract: An apparatus for the preparation of a fixed bridge which includes a wax occlusal bar adapted to be positioned within a gap located between two abutments in a model of the patient's mouth and at least one removable wax pontic adapted to be carried on the occlusal bar. The wax pontic is movable and rotatable relative to the bar. The method of preparing a wax bridge employing this apparatus includes the following steps:(a) preparing a model of the patient's mouth;(b) inserting an occlusal bar into a gap between the two teeth;(c) temporarily affixing the bar in the gap;(d) movably positioning at least one pontic on the occlusal bar;(e) affixing the positioned pontic to the occlusal bar; and(f) removing the occlusal bar with the pontic affixed thereto from the model. The prepared wax bridge can then be used to cast a suitable fixed bridge.

    Abstract: A method for producing a solid alkaline detergent in which an effective amount of a hardness sequestering agent is mixed in an aqueous solution containing less than about 51 percent of an alkali metal hydroxide or an alkali metal silicate at a temperature between about 55.degree. F. and about 130.degree. F. to form a liquid dispersion. A solid caustic material is then added to the liquid dispersion in sufficient quantity to cause the eventual solidification of the dispersion. The dispensed is then mixed until homogeneous and can then be dispersion into a suitable receptacle and permitted to solidfy.

    Abstract: A paint spray gun is provided with a means of adjustably controlling fanning of the spray which may be regulated independently of the rotative position of the air cap. A valve member axially shiftable by an adjustment screw adjustably controls the flow of air to fanning control ports in the air cap without interfering with the flow of atomizing air to the paint spray nozzle.
